The goal is to restore and strengthen your skin barrier, especially in the area where you get the redness. To do so, I'd suggest to go fragrance-free for all of your skincare, add a daily broad-spectrum mineral-based sunscreen in the AM and switch your moistruizer for a more protective one. I'd also recommend not to use the Ascorbic Acid serum in the area where you get the redness.
